Was Vehicle Towed: - Description of the Complaints: I own a 2000 vehicross by isuzu. i bought it new 1/01. on 1/15/03 @ 22,449 miles the power window mechanism on the passenger's side had to be repaired due to a failure of the track alignment. *ak it cost me $0 to fix as it was still under warranty. however, it failed again soon after. upon coming in contact with an organization of several hundred vehicross enthusiasts i discovered that this type of window failure is epidemic with this model car. some of the owners have had multiple failures -- i.e., the windows have been fixed only to fail again, sometimes three or four times. at the moment i have 46,000 miles on the car and now the passenger's side window is beginning to fail. i have contacted isuzu but they deny there is a problem. on the other hand i understand there are official documents by isuzu that do recognize this problem. since there was a limited distribution of this particular model car -- somewhere in the area of 4000 plus over a four year period -- it appears the window failure rate is a high percentage of that total number. i would ask that the department investigate this problem, including investigation of the internal isuzu document mentioned above. if there is, as it appears, a design flaw in the window mechanism, then there are hundreds of vehicross owners who have improperly been charged to repair it, sometimes multiple times.
